About the show

Welcome to The Heart Centered Entrepreneur Podcast, hosted by Anna Rapp. I want you to live in abundance in your business, happiness, and the impact you make. I'm here to help you build your business with proven tips and mindset hacks that will ultimately help you make more money with heart.

The Unexpected Ease of Making More Money

Visit today's blog post here. Today I paid the highest tax bill I've ever paid—and I did it with so much gratitude. Not just because it reflects my biggest cash quarter to date, but because of how it happened. I paid it early. I didn't scramble. I didn't stress. My team handled it after my bookkeeper calmly calculated what was owed. And in that moment, I realized just how different making more money actually feels. Because here's what I wish I had known earlier: making more money doesn't make things harder—it makes them easier. When you're in inconsistent $5–8k months doing everything on your own, it feels like more clients would equal more pressure, more burnout, and less freedom. But the opposite can be true. With the right support and systems, more revenue can mean more ease, more regulation, and more stability. And yes, there's a messy middle—but it's one worth moving through. –– Connect with Anna on Instagram: @heartcentered.entrepreneur
